Parents may also feel more comfortable making payment arrangements with offices that have provided a history of care. “As dentists, they are responsible for helping patients maintain good oral health and overseeing the development of teeth and jaws.” Check out what others are saying about our dental services on Yelp: Family Dentist in Palm Desert, CA Paying for Dental Treatments Many families, especially larger ones, may have concerns over the cost of dental services. For patients without company-sponsored dental insurance, the federal government's healthcare.gov website offers two options. Choose health plans that include dental coverage and one premium for all services or stand-alone dental coverage. A variety of separate dental plans can be found through the Marketplace that requires payment in addition to health insurance. Flexible spending accounts and health savings accounts may be another option. Both allow people to pay for eligible medical expenses with pre-tax income, while also being classified as tax-exempt savings accounts. Health savings accounts are offered by many financial institutions and made available to participants in high-deductible health plans. Flexible spending accounts are employer-run, so be sure to check with your employer to see what they offer and if you qualify. “Many families, especially larger ones, may have concerns over the cost of dental services.” Questions Answered on This Page Q. What to Know About the First Appointment With a Family Dentist A patient's first visit to a family dentist will consist of a thorough physical examination to assess their needs and current dental health. This will involve a dental exam and updated X-rays. X-rays are particularly essential as they can diagnose and evaluate any potential issues that an exam cannot detect. Desert Dream Dentistry & Spa will also perform a thorough dental cleaning as part of the first visit. Then, once completed, our team will discuss any X-ray results and devise a customized treatment plan to meet each patient's unique needs. “A patient’s first visit to a family dentist will consist of a thorough physical examination to assess their needs and current dental health.” Frequently Asked Questions Q. At what age should my child see a family dentist? A. WebMD recommends children see a family dentist by their first birthday, as it is important that parents learn how to care for an infant's teeth. The first checkup can be pushed to around two years of age if a child is no longer using a bottle and does not eat or drink during the night. After the first visit, six-month dental checkups are recommended. Q. How often should I see a family dentist? A. Patients should have checkups every six months or more often if recommended. Maintaining a regular exam schedule can help a family dentist find developing issues and prevent them from becoming more significant problems that are also more expensive to treat. Routine exams typically begin with teeth cleaning, followed by an inspection from a dentist. Q. How important is flossing, according to a family dentist? A. Flossing should be included in everyone's daily tooth-cleaning regimen, along with tooth brushing. Floss can reach areas between teeth and beneath the gums that a toothbrush cannot and remove harmful plaque that can lead to tartar and receding gums. There are a variety of flossing products available, including SUNSTAR'S GUM® Eez-Thru® Floss Threaders, DenTek Comfort Clean® Floss Picks, Oral-B®, and Waterpik® Water Flosser. Q. What type of toothbrush does a family dentist recommend? A. According to mouthhealthy.org, it all boils down to individual preference and whether one will use a manual or electric toothbrush more. The agency and family dentist offices recommend that people brush twice each day for two minutes using fluoride toothpaste. Some products that meet ADA standards include Crest® Pro-Health™, Colgate® Total Health™, and Sensodyne® Sensitivity Toothpaste. Q. Does a family dentist provide sealants? A. It is normal for teeth to develop small cracks and holes on the exterior. A family dentist can apply sealants to prevent cavities from forming in these openings. Adults are also candidates for sealants on teeth that do not have cavities. Let Us Help – Click for Directions to Desert Dream Dentistry & Spa Scan here to view this page, Family Dentist, on mobile Dental Terminology Cosmetic Dentistry Cosmetic dentistry is generally used to refer to any dental work that improves the appearance (though not necessarily the function) of a person’s teeth, gums and/or bite. Decay Tooth decay is when the enamel of the tooth begins to decay and cause erosion from plaque and tartar on the teeth. Dental Caries Dental caries are also known as cavities and result from a lack of proper oral hygiene leaving plaque that forms tiny holes in the teeth. Dental Checkup A dental checkup is an appointment that involves cleaning the teeth, identifying any signs of infection and removing said signs of infection at least once every six months in the office. Dental Filling A dental filling involves restoring the structure of the tooth by using metal, alloy, porcelain or plastic to fill the tooth. Dental Prophylaxis A dental prophylaxis is a professional and detailed cleaning that involves the removal of plaque, calculus and stains from the teeth. Dental Sealants Dental sealants contain a resinous material that we apply to the chewing surfaces of the posterior teeth to prevent dental caries. Dentist A dentist, also known as a dental surgeon, is a doctor who specializes in the diagnosis, prevention, and treatment of diseases and conditions of the oral cavity. Gingivitis Gingivitis is the inflammation of gum tissue that results from plaque, other infections in the mouth and poor oral hygiene. Preventive Dentistry Preventive dentistry is the dentistry that focuses on maintaining oral health in order to prevent the spread of plaque, the formation of tartar and infections in the mouth. Tartar Tartar forms when plaque builds up on the surface of the teeth and calcifies into a hard surface that is much more difficult to remove and will require professional treatment. Tooth Enamel Tooth enamel is the protective visible outer surface of a tooth that contains the dentin and dental pulp.
